One of Ilkley’s top arts venues is throwing a Grand Bash to set the stage for a £150,000 building and development project.
Ilkley Playhouse, in Wes-ton Road, hopes to ‘raise a grand’ at the event on Satur-day, September 26, towards the major scheme to expand its main auditorium.
Tickets have gone on sale for the Bash, the opening event of a series of fundraising initiatives in aid of the Wharfeside Development Project. The plan is to expand the main 144-seat Wharfeside Theatre to seat 180, improving sight lines and facilities.
The Bash will run from 8pm to late on September 26, with entertainment from local band Relative, a disco, home-grown cabaret acts, plus buffet supper and a bar.
